Harmful Drinking Leads To Mental Health Issues And Depression, An Enabling Spouse, And Motivation For Affirmative Change

It took many years but Sarah finally made up her mind that she had enough with her husband's unhealthy and excessive drinking. She was weary from seeing Keith come home after 1:00 AM from drinking rather than spending time with her and their two sons. She was also weary from the second DWI Keith recently received. Furthermore she was worn-out from creating excuses for her spouse when he couldn't show up for work on time due to his abusive and unhealthy drinking.

In a similar manner, she was apprehensive about the fact that their relationship was crumbling due to Keith's abusive drinking. And lastly she was weary from the perilous financial quandary into which he had put his family because of his abusive and hazardous drinking behavior.

One Friday afternoon when Sarah was thinking about what she could do about her husband's abusive drinking, she got to the point that she frankly had to do something positive to cut into the harmful cycle of Keith's abusive and unhealthy drinking behavior. So Sarah looked in the local yellow pages under "alcohol rehab" and discovered several treatment clinics that were all located less than fifteen miles away from where Keith and she resided.

When Sarah called each rehab clinic she identified who she was and stated that Keith, her husband, was involved in abusive drinking behavior. She also articulated that her husband had a quality health insurance program at his place of employment and that residential or outpatient alcoholism treatment would be covered if a health care professional in the company health plan prescribed the rehab.

After listening to Sarah describe her husband's careless and excessive drinking, the doctor in a supportive but resolute way told Sarah how she may have contributed to her spouse's abusive and hazardous drinking through the months and the years. How? Basically by covering for him instead of letting him go through the consequences of his abusive drinking behavior.

Stated somewhat more forcefully, the psychologist stated to Sarah that she may have been accidentally enabling Keith's abusive drinking behavior. The doctor also underlined the point that Sarah could not control her husband's behavior. With the support and guidance of the rehabilitation team at the rehab facility, conversely, she would not only be able to learn how to stop contributing to Keith's unhealthy and excessive drinking but she could also learn how to encourage him to schedule an appointment at the treatment facility so that he could talk about his abusive drinking behavior with a doctor.

The good news was that after Sarah mentioned this to her husband and he saw that she was serious, he told her that he had been quite troubled by his careless and excessive drinking behavior and that he was quite relieved to know that Sarah wanted to do something constructive about his unhealthy and excessive drinking behavior. As a result, he made an appointment to see a physician at the local alcohol treatment center.

While simply calling a rehab center does not guarantee that a person's unhealthy and excessive drinking behavior will stop or that a person will automatically be more receptive to learning about alcohol abuse facts, making an appointment is unmistakably a much needed step in the rehab process. And since Keith wanted to learn more about alcohol abuse statistics, about getting rehab for his abusive drinking, and about alcohol abuse and alcoholism the likelihood of a successful recovery was considerably increased.
